.flex_cell.av-6vv5b0-663111acf5cb34fc4dbd79b94e884b25{
vertical-align:top;
height:15px;
min-height:15px;
background-color:#719430;
}
.responsive #top #wrap_all .flex_cell.av-6vv5b0-663111acf5cb34fc4dbd79b94e884b25{
padding:0px 0px 0px 0px !important;
}

.flex_cell.av-6rvex8-81fc24235716fb22a4bb1f6fcf5cbb75{
vertical-align:top;
height:15px;
min-height:15px;
background-color:#92bb46;
}
.responsive #top #wrap_all .flex_cell.av-6rvex8-81fc24235716fb22a4bb1f6fcf5cbb75{
padding:0px 0px 0px 0px !important;
}

.flex_cell.av-6lzsv8-a84c7620f3962e8f1a3b7848e66ee6d4{
vertical-align:top;
height:15px;
min-height:15px;
background-color:#acd464;
}
.responsive #top #wrap_all .flex_cell.av-6lzsv8-a84c7620f3962e8f1a3b7848e66ee6d4{
padding:0px 0px 0px 0px !important;
}

.flex_cell.av-6e7uxo-bba384586644a5511a8eaeff74f7305e{
vertical-align:top;
height:15px;
min-height:15px;
background-color:#e1fbb2;
}
.responsive #top #wrap_all .flex_cell.av-6e7uxo-bba384586644a5511a8eaeff74f7305e{
padding:0px 0px 0px 0px !important;
}

.flex_cell.av-62q0sc-32d4ee5b7f9bd0554615c72b0351edcc{
vertical-align:top;
}
.responsive #top #wrap_all .flex_cell.av-62q0sc-32d4ee5b7f9bd0554615c72b0351edcc{
padding:100px 100px 100px 100px !important;
}

#top .av-special-heading.av-5xxglg-9bc522c1cda78f5153c8a8396580d8a9{
padding-bottom:30px;
font-size:70px;
}
body .av-special-heading.av-5xxglg-9bc522c1cda78f5153c8a8396580d8a9 .av-special-heading-tag .heading-char{
font-size:25px;
}
#top #wrap_all .av-special-heading.av-5xxglg-9bc522c1cda78f5153c8a8396580d8a9 .av-special-heading-tag{
font-size:70px;
}
.av-special-heading.av-5xxglg-9bc522c1cda78f5153c8a8396580d8a9 .av-subheading{
font-size:15px;
}

.flex_cell.av-5kg558-cf01c3874fa3854901318e3d7d28a8b0{
vertical-align:top;
background:url(https://www.harzquerbahn.de/wp-content/uploads/complete-healthy-breakfast-m.jpg) 100% 50% no-repeat scroll ;
}
.responsive #top #wrap_all .flex_cell.av-5kg558-cf01c3874fa3854901318e3d7d28a8b0{
padding:100px 100px 100px 100px !important;
}

.flex_cell.av-j0gpo-5dbb9f0b8a4842ee18fbe56296c43857{
vertical-align:top;
height:15px;
min-height:15px;
background-color:#719430;
}
.responsive #top #wrap_all .flex_cell.av-j0gpo-5dbb9f0b8a4842ee18fbe56296c43857{
padding:0px 0px 0px 0px !important;
}

.flex_cell.av-52pejo-69ca16d47095e65dd09b7235a85db17a{
vertical-align:top;
height:15px;
min-height:15px;
background-color:#92bb46;
}
.responsive #top #wrap_all .flex_cell.av-52pejo-69ca16d47095e65dd09b7235a85db17a{
padding:0px 0px 0px 0px !important;
}

.flex_cell.av-4uh6ys-09613edb4e594bcd5f95d9d1231b8443{
vertical-align:top;
height:15px;
min-height:15px;
background-color:#acd464;
}
.responsive #top #wrap_all .flex_cell.av-4uh6ys-09613edb4e594bcd5f95d9d1231b8443{
padding:0px 0px 0px 0px !important;
}

.flex_cell.av-4sinm4-eabe24a6ef59f019476237602de85037{
vertical-align:top;
height:15px;
min-height:15px;
background-color:#e1fbb2;
}
.responsive #top #wrap_all .flex_cell.av-4sinm4-eabe24a6ef59f019476237602de85037{
padding:0px 0px 0px 0px !important;
}

.flex_column.av-4dnp4k-36511c6aeb90c45aa67335b711de1230{
border-radius:0px 0px 0px 0px;
padding:0px 0px 0px 0px;
}

.flex_column.av-42bmjg-65a589964b51a996725ac9767d5d5e70{
border-radius:0px 0px 0px 0px;
padding:0px 0px 0px 0px;
}

.flex_column.av-3pat84-1b25f7ca7f01c410b18832997336c2d3{
border-radius:0px 0px 0px 0px;
padding:0px 0px 0px 0px;
}

.flex_column.av-3bqllw-a10877737bcf2a7d333cec114295e6a3{
border-radius:0px 0px 0px 0px;
padding:0px 0px 0px 0px;
}

.flex_cell.av-2wfhbw-3bc50054aed110460a79bae86ff48ad5{
vertical-align:middle;
background:url(https://www.harzquerbahn.de/wp-content/uploads/cheese-1030x687.jpg) 0% 50% no-repeat scroll ;
}
.responsive #top #wrap_all .flex_cell.av-2wfhbw-3bc50054aed110460a79bae86ff48ad5{
padding:0px 0px 0px 0px !important;
}

.flex_cell.av-2swamk-2d6e30de6d57b9a5b5a445d9f08d0345{
vertical-align:middle;
background-color:#f7f7f7;
}
.responsive #top #wrap_all .flex_cell.av-2swamk-2d6e30de6d57b9a5b5a445d9f08d0345{
padding:100px 100px 100px 100px !important;
}

#top .av-special-heading.av-2k4wgk-a47a02cd71ca6ab1a0cbeaf06f6f29d2{
padding-bottom:20px;
font-size:50px;
}
body .av-special-heading.av-2k4wgk-a47a02cd71ca6ab1a0cbeaf06f6f29d2 .av-special-heading-tag .heading-char{
font-size:25px;
}
#top #wrap_all .av-special-heading.av-2k4wgk-a47a02cd71ca6ab1a0cbeaf06f6f29d2 .av-special-heading-tag{
font-size:50px;
}
.av-special-heading.av-2k4wgk-a47a02cd71ca6ab1a0cbeaf06f6f29d2 .av-subheading{
font-size:15px;
}

.flex_cell.av-20ubtw-879770edbde0cfdfb33e3781dbf52022{
vertical-align:top;
height:15px;
min-height:15px;
background-color:#719430;
}
.responsive #top #wrap_all .flex_cell.av-20ubtw-879770edbde0cfdfb33e3781dbf52022{
padding:0px 0px 0px 0px !important;
}

.flex_cell.av-1uthi4-ee6bb69af0e05bba1f16995249ddfc12{
vertical-align:top;
height:15px;
min-height:15px;
background-color:#92bb46;
}
.responsive #top #wrap_all .flex_cell.av-1uthi4-ee6bb69af0e05bba1f16995249ddfc12{
padding:0px 0px 0px 0px !important;
}

.flex_cell.av-1p4n9w-8938aab4456592d40543ebf7edada54d{
vertical-align:top;
height:15px;
min-height:15px;
background-color:#acd464;
}
.responsive #top #wrap_all .flex_cell.av-1p4n9w-8938aab4456592d40543ebf7edada54d{
padding:0px 0px 0px 0px !important;
}

.flex_cell.av-1m48hw-1f1e7b888c853b620fe37817af69d6e6{
vertical-align:top;
height:15px;
min-height:15px;
background-color:#e1fbb2;
}
.responsive #top #wrap_all .flex_cell.av-1m48hw-1f1e7b888c853b620fe37817af69d6e6{
padding:0px 0px 0px 0px !important;
}

.avia-section.av-1e0ocs-ded8406b9c1ec498bb1fd063fcc4eb17{
background-repeat:no-repeat;
background-image:url(https://www.harzquerbahn.de/wp-content/uploads/wheat-background.jpg);
background-position:50% 50%;
background-attachment:fixed;
}
.avia-section.av-1e0ocs-ded8406b9c1ec498bb1fd063fcc4eb17 .av-section-color-overlay{
opacity:0.8;
background-color:#000000;
}

.flex_column.av-193j1g-79376101f651ec501ef60981bfa09552{
border-radius:0px 0px 0px 0px;
padding:0px 0px 0px 0px;
}

.flex_column.av-11yml0-80d2a4de213c9efca33682c46f9d2e44{
border-radius:0px 0px 0px 0px;
padding:0px 0px 0px 0px;
}

#top .av-special-heading.av-yjj98-5d01e6ebffbc2fb12a5db8bce49dfc50{
padding-bottom:20px;
font-size:50px;
}
body .av-special-heading.av-yjj98-5d01e6ebffbc2fb12a5db8bce49dfc50 .av-special-heading-tag .heading-char{
font-size:25px;
}
#top #wrap_all .av-special-heading.av-yjj98-5d01e6ebffbc2fb12a5db8bce49dfc50 .av-special-heading-tag{
font-size:50px;
}
.av-special-heading.av-yjj98-5d01e6ebffbc2fb12a5db8bce49dfc50 .av-subheading{
font-size:15px;
}

#top .hr.hr-invisible.av-my5sk-95789d54266a87c5f275dc1c0596b71c{
height:20px;
}

.flex_column.av-70k3o-dd18caa08d2a63a84bd811776724529e{
border-radius:0px 0px 0px 0px;
padding:0px 0px 0px 0px;
}


@media only screen and (min-width: 480px) and (max-width: 767px){ 
#top #wrap_all .av-special-heading.av-5xxglg-9bc522c1cda78f5153c8a8396580d8a9 .av-special-heading-tag{
font-size:0.8em;
}

#top #wrap_all .av-special-heading.av-2k4wgk-a47a02cd71ca6ab1a0cbeaf06f6f29d2 .av-special-heading-tag{
font-size:0.8em;
}

#top #wrap_all .av-special-heading.av-yjj98-5d01e6ebffbc2fb12a5db8bce49dfc50 .av-special-heading-tag{
font-size:0.8em;
}
}

@media only screen and (max-width: 479px){ 
#top #wrap_all .av-special-heading.av-5xxglg-9bc522c1cda78f5153c8a8396580d8a9 .av-special-heading-tag{
font-size:0.8em;
}

#top #wrap_all .av-special-heading.av-2k4wgk-a47a02cd71ca6ab1a0cbeaf06f6f29d2 .av-special-heading-tag{
font-size:0.8em;
}

#top #wrap_all .av-special-heading.av-yjj98-5d01e6ebffbc2fb12a5db8bce49dfc50 .av-special-heading-tag{
font-size:0.8em;
}
}
